The One has been inspected three times since 2022. On Jul 10, 2025, the health department conducted the most recent visit. A medium risk rating points to a few notable findings at the last inspection, though nothing severe.

Violation counts have held steady across recent visits, averaging around five violations each.

“Non-food contact surface or equipment made of unacceptable material” comes up most often, recorded three times in the inspection record.

Restaurants in Queens average 75, so The One trails the local norm. The full record sits in fairly typical territory for a working restaurant.
